How Do Locals Pronounce Boksburg?

Locals pronounce Boksburg as Boks-burg with a strong emphasis on the first syllable. The pronunciation can be broken down as follows:

  • Boks: The first syllable sounds like ‘box’ but pronounced with a sharper ‘s’ at the end.
  • Burg: The second syllable rhymes with ‘burg’ in ‘Pittsburgh’. It’s pronounced with a soft, quick ‘u’.

Putting it together, you get Boks-burg.
